TGF Posted July 21, 2009 Share Posted July 21, 2009 So I made an Unattend.xml file with the WAIK.I have tried putting in several places of the DVD* In the root* In sources* In $oem$\1* In sources\$oem$\1I have also tried to rename it to AutoUnattend.xmlI have tried editing the autorun.inf file so thatopen="setup.exe /Unattend:Unattend.xml"andopen=setup.exe /Unattend:Unattend.xmlI am running out of places to put the **** file Can anyone tell Exactly where to put the file on the DVD in order to make it work.Kind Regards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
ChimeraDev Posted July 22, 2009 Share Posted July 22, 2009 DVD:\AutoUnattend.xml should do the trick... Make sure you boot from the DVD, as far as I know it doesn't work when you start setup from Windows...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
